I visited Iceland back in 1996 - and had many adventures - the first was not being aware that Reykjavik international airport is about 30kms down the road from Reykjavik, and shares a runway with the US airforce base at Keflavik! After that little hiccup I found the Youth Hostel I was staying in with no problems.
Iceland is an interesting place - at bit like Wales on steroids. I was there during mid summer, and because it's so close to the Arctic Circle it never got fully dark, and it's very difficult to get to sleep with the sun shining!
Just as I was dropping off to sleep, an old guy comes into the Youth Hostel dorm, and decides to unpack his complete collection of plastic bags - the especially crinkley loud ones. Then he wants to place each one into the foot locker, with the creaking hinge - one at a time. Creak - Rustle - Creak - Rustle. When he finally got bed, and then started snoring, I started to laugh maniacally - I never found out his real name, but I christened him Jasper Loudsnoreperson.
The highlights of my trip was seeing Strokkur at Geysir erupt, and throw water high into the air, even though it was in the middle of a torrential downpour, and watching our bus driver picking his moment to cross an exposed piece of road in the middle of a gale. Actually - that was quite scary!
